The classification of leeches is below.
Kingdom: Animalia
Phylum: Annelida
Class: Clitellata
Subclass: Hirudinea

The leech is a member of the annelid worms, in the class Hirudinae.
Leeches are classified as annelids, which are segmented worms. They are specifically part of the subclass Hirudinea within the phylum Annelida.
